About the Provider
Countryside YMCA provides full and part-time childcare; preschool enrichment, and before/after kindergarten care at our Little Miami Learning Center.
Our full- and part-time child care is designed to engage and teach children from infancy through pre-K. Care and learning focuses on each child’s developmental needs and improving his or her individual skill sets. Curriculum and social time emphasizes core values of caring, honesty, respect, faith, and responsibility.
Full/ part-time Program Highlights
- Programs foster each child’s curiosity and desire to explore through group focused and individual activities.
- Lessons are designed to enhance problem-solving skills, improve personal interaction, and showcase each child’s natural creativity.
- Well-planned curriculum is consistent with the YMCA’s philosophy to offer child-centered and holistic learning. Core content areas are aligned with Ohio’s Early Learning Content Standards for math, science, literacy, social studies, music and art. Children also learn about technology and health. - Extracurricular classes develop motor skills though swim lessons, ballet, gymnastics, soccer, Spanish, music and art. Available only at The Children’s Center location.
- Parents are welcome to visit during classes and volunteer throughout the day.
- Low student-to-teacher ratio
- Breakfast, hot lunch and afternoon snack included in price.
The Countryside YMCA Preschool Enrichment at Little Miami is a licensed program that operates from September through May. Children practice social interaction and self-help skills as they get a head start for Kindergarten.
Program Highlights
- Morning and afternoon classes for children ages 3 to 5 who are potty-trained
- Children are grouped by age and developmental levels.
- Activities are geared toward each child’s individual needs, aptitude, interests, and special skills.
- Low child/staff ratios
- Classroom learning centers support cognitive, large and small motor, social, and self-help skills development.
- Emphasis on language skills helps children learn to express themselves and solve problems verbally.
- Lesson plans based on The Creative Curriculum, which aligns with the Ohio Department of Education Early Learning Content Standards.
- Breakfast and snack included
The Countryside YMCA YMCA Before/After Kindergarten program at Little Miami is a state licensed child care program providing children in the local schools supervised care for the half a day when they are not in school.
Program Highlights
- Morning and afternoon classes
- Activities are based on Ohio Academic Standards
- Low child/staff ratios
- Classroom learning centers enhance and enrich each child’s cognitive, language, social, emotional, physical, and creative development.
- Emphasis on language skills helps children learn to express themselves and solve problems verbally.
